Why “Free” Is a Misnomer in the Indian Market

Imagine a gambler in Mumbai who spots a banner advertising “Free spins for every INR 500 deposit”. He deposits INR 500, gets 25 spins, but the game’s volatility is so high that the average win per spin is only INR 8.5, totaling INR 212.5 – a net loss of INR 287.5.

Contrast that with a low‑volatility game like Gonzo’s Quest, where the same 25 spins might yield an average of INR 12 per spin, still short of breakeven but less brutal.
